As men age, particularly after reaching their 40s, health becomes an increasing priority. Among the many considerations that arise during this period, prostate health deserves special attention. The prostate is a small gland that plays a crucial role in male reproductive health, and it can undergo significant changes as men get older. Recognizing the signs that indicate a need for prostate support is essential for maintaining overall well-being.

One of the first signs that men should be aware of is changes in urinary habits. As the prostate enlarges, it can exert pressure on the urethra, leading to difficulties in urination. This can manifest as a frequent need to urinate, especially at night (nocturia), a weak urine stream, or the sensation of not fully emptying the bladder. If these symptoms become noticeable, it might be time to consider integrating prostate support into a daily routine.

Another critical sign is the experience of painful urination or blood in the urine. While these symptoms can be indicative of various health issues, they are especially concerning when it comes to prostate health. If you find yourself experiencing discomfort during urination or see any signs of blood, consulting a healthcare professional is essential. Sexual health is another significant area affected by prostate issues. Many men in their 40s and beyond may notice changes in their libido or experience difficulties achieving or maintaining an erection. This decline in sexual function can sometimes be linked to prostate health. While age-related changes in testosterone levels are also a factor, ensuring optimal prostate health can provide a foundation for better sexual function and a more satisfying intimate life.

Additionally, lifestyle choices play a substantial role in prostate health. Factors such as diet, exercise, and stress management contribute significantly to overall wellness. If you’ve adopted a sedentary lifestyle or haven’t been paying attention to your nutritional needs, consider making adjustments. A balanced diet r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ats can support prostate health. Moreover, regular physical activity can improve circulation, reduce stress levels, and contribute to a healthier weight—all of which are beneficial for prostate health.

For men over 40, increasing awareness of family history is crucial. If prostate issues run in your family, it’s wise to be proactive in monitoring your health. Having a family history of prostate problems may warrant additional scrutiny and discussions with a healthcare provider regarding the potential for supplementation or other preventive measures.

Lastly, regular health check-ups should not be overlooked. Routine screenings and discussions with your doctor about prostate health empower men to take active roles in their health management. Early intervention can lead to better outcomes in terms of prostate-related health issues.
